Literature summary for 2.4.1.41 extracted from

  • Sugiura, M.; Kawasaki, T.; Yamashina, I.
    Purification and characterization of UDP-GalNAc:polypeptide N-acetylgalactosamine transferase from an ascites hepatoma, AH 66 (1982), J. Biol. Chem., 257, 9501-9507.
    View publication on PubMed

Inhibitors

Inhibitors Comment Organism Structure
EDTA 10 mM, complete inhibition Rattus norvegicus
additional information not inhibited by ATP, CDP, GDP Rattus norvegicus
UDP competitive Rattus norvegicus
UMP uncompetitive Rattus norvegicus
UTP competitive Rattus norvegicus

Metals/Ions

Metals/Ions Comment Organism Structure
Co2+ less stimulation than by Mn2+ Rattus norvegicus
Cu2+ less stimulation than by Mn2+ Rattus norvegicus
Mn2+ requirement Rattus norvegicus
Mn2+ most effective cation Rattus norvegicus
